Hey — handing off the Lattimer circuit breaker work before I'm out. It wraps our calls to the Pellgrove upstream API and it's been twitchy since their maintenance window last week: the breaker trips on the first timeout burst and takes a while to half-open. I loosened the thresholds Tuesday and it's been calm since. If it flaps again, don't just restart — check their status page first. Current settings are below.

service settings:
oliath:
  log_level: debug
  metrics_host: metrics.oliath.zemvarsys.internal
  pool_size: 8

Meeting notes — 3 Oct sync, Plumbline CLI

Discussed the new `plumb tail` subcommand for streaming logs from the Kestrelwatch aggregator. Agreed: default to last 500 lines, add --since flag, drop the color flag for v1. Review open PR before Friday; focus on the retry logic around dropped connections. Tests pass locally but flake in CI. The reviewer should route questions to the author, named below.

account owner for hahig-fahag: Pelael Istax Novys

Break-glass access: Wavecrest preview service

This page covers emergency access to the Wavecrest audio waveform preview service. Break-glass is appropriate only when preview rendering is down tenant-wide and the on-call engineer is unreachable. Using it grants temporary admin rights to restart render workers and clear the corrupted peak-file cache. All break-glass sessions are logged and reviewed within one business day. To initiate a session, open the emergency console and supply the recovery passphrase, which is appended immediately below.

recovery phrase for bafog-taguf: tamwyn-holion-lamdor-joreth-kaseth-wenius-wenix-jorir-gilys-nordor-gorwyn-zorath-tamvan

Finance Review Summary — Branch Managers

Marketing spend is cut fifteen percent effective immediately. Sponsorships and print for the Ravelin product line are suspended; digital campaigns continue at reduced rates. The Norwick branch pilot is exempt. Reallocate saved funds to nothing — they return to central. Questions go through your regional controller. The reasoning from the executive session is appended confidentially below.

board note of tagug-hahag: Praionax Logistics is in early talks to buy Julaxek Group for about $36.3 million. The Julmir launch date is March 1, and nothing goes to the press before then.